Design, Operation, and Economics of Chromatographic Seperations Due to increasing demands on pure products, there is a rapid growth of interest in chromatographic techniques. Those techniques are able to separate even compounds with small differences in their physico-chemical properties. Continuous processes, e.g. simulated moving bed (SMB) chromatography, are a new field of growing interest for the production of pure pharmaceuticals and fine chemicals. These complex procedures cannot be optimized by a strategy based on trial and error. Therefore, rigorous modeling and efficient simulation/optimization techniques have to be used. This article presents an overview showing the advantages and disadvantages of different modeling approaches in theory and in practical applications to technical chromatographic separations.
